
    fL                        d dl mZ d dlmZmZmZmZmZmZ d dl	m
Z
 d dlmZ d dlmZ d dlmZmZmZmZmZmZmZmZ d dlmZmZmZ d dlmZ d d	lmZm Z  d d
l!m"Z" d dl#m$Z$m%Z% d dl&m'Z' d dl(m)Z) d dl*m+Z+ d dl,m-Z- d dl.m/Z/m0Z0 d dl1m2Z2m3Z3m4Z4m5Z5m6Z6m7Z7m8Z8m9Z9m:Z:m;Z;m<Z<m=Z=m>Z>m?Z?m@Z@mAZAmBZBmCZCmDZDmEZEmFZFmGZGmHZHmIZImJZJ d dlKmLZM g dZNy)   )__version__)AnnSearchRequestHitHits	RRFRankerSearchResultWeightedRanker)SearchFuture)Prepare)Milvus)BulkInsertStateDataTypeGroup	IndexTypeReplicaResourceGroupInfoShardStatus)ExceptionsMessageMilvusExceptionMilvusUnavailableException)MilvusClient)dbutility)
Collection)Connectionsconnections)MutationFuture)Index)	Partition)Role)CollectionSchemaFieldSchema)create_resource_groupcreate_userdelete_userdescribe_resource_groupdrop_collectiondrop_resource_grouphas_collectionhas_partitionhybridts_to_datetimehybridts_to_unixtimeindex_building_progresslist_collectionslist_resource_groupslist_usernamesloading_progressmkts_from_datetimemkts_from_hybridtsmkts_from_unixtimereset_passwordtransfer_nodetransfer_replicaupdate_passwordupdate_resource_groups wait_for_index_building_completewait_for_loading_complete)Config);r   r   r    r   r2   r.   r;   r(   r*   r/   r<   r+   r4   r5   r3   r-   r,   r6   r%   r9   r:   r&   r1   r   r   r   r   r   r   r#   r"   r
   r   r   r   DefaultConfigr!   r   r   r   r$   r)   r'   r0   r7   r8   r   r   r   r   r   r   r   r   r   r   r   r   r	   N)Oclientr   client.abstractr   r   r   r   r   r	   client.asynchr
   client.preparer   client.stubr   client.typesr   r   r   r   r   r   r   r   
exceptionsr   r   r   milvus_clientr   ormr   r   orm.collectionr   orm.connectionsr   r   
orm.futurer   	orm.indexr   orm.partitionr    orm.roler!   
orm.schemar"   r#   orm.utilityr$   r%   r&   r'   r(   r)   r*   r+   r,   r-   r.   r/   r0   r1   r2   r3   r4   r5   r6   r7   r8   r9   r:   r;   r<   settingsr=   r>   __all__     P/opt/lhia/ganansol/python/venv/lib/python3.12/site-packages/pymilvus/__init__.py<module>rU      s~      a a ' # 	 	 	 
 (  & 5 &  $  5      : .<rS   